Overview
Prop-2-enyl 2-methylprop-2-enoate (CAS 96-05-9) is an acrylic ester monomer with high reactivity and polymerization capability for industrial applications. This versatile chemical compound, also known by its molecular formula C7H10O2, belongs to the family of methacrylate esters widely used in polymer chemistry and materials science. With a molecular weight of 126.15 g/mol, this colorless liquid monomer exhibits characteristic properties that make it valuable for various industrial polymerization processes and specialty chemical applications. The compound demonstrates significant chemical reactivity due to its dual unsaturated structure, containing both allyl and methacrylate functional groups. This unique molecular architecture enables crosslinking reactions and copolymerization with other vinyl monomers, making it particularly useful in the production of specialized polymers and resins. Like other reactive compounds in this chemical family, including prop-2-en-1-ol, it requires careful handling due to its polymerization tendency. Safety considerations are paramount when working with this substance, as indicated by its ADR Class 6.1 classification and GHS pictograms including flammability, acute toxicity, and environmental hazard symbols. The compound carries a "Danger" signal word, reflecting its potential for acute toxicity through multiple exposure routes and its flammable liquid properties. Environmental precautions are necessary due to its aquatic acute toxicity classification. Primary industrial applications include polymer modification, adhesive formulations, and specialty coating systems where crosslinking properties are desired. The compound serves as a reactive diluent and crosslinking agent in UV-curable systems and thermosetting resins. Frequently Asked Questions
What is prop-2-enyl 2-methylprop-2-enoate?
Prop-2-enyl 2-methylprop-2-enoate is an organic chemical compound with CAS number 96-05-9 and molecular formula C7H10O2. This substance belongs to the methacrylate ester family and has a molecular weight of 126.15 g/mol. It is classified as a hazardous substance with multiple danger classes including flammable liquid, acute toxicity, and aquatic toxicity. The compound requires careful handling due to its dangerous properties and is subject to various safety regulations.
What are the physicochemical properties of prop-2-enyl 2-methylprop-2-enoate?
Prop-2-enyl 2-methylprop-2-enoate is a liquid organic compound with the molecular formula C7H10O2 and a molecular weight of 126.15 g/mol. As a methacrylate ester, it typically appears as a clear to slightly yellowish liquid with a characteristic acrylic odor. The substance is classified as a flammable liquid (Class 3) and shows limited water solubility while being soluble in most organic solvents. Its chemical structure contains reactive double bonds making it prone to polymerization.

How to handle prop-2-enyl 2-methylprop-2-enoate safely?
Prop-2-enyl 2-methylprop-2-enoate requires careful handling due to its acute toxicity (Class 2-4) and flammable properties. Use appropriate personal protective equipment including chemical-resistant gloves, safety goggles, and respiratory protection. Work in well-ventilated areas away from ignition sources, heat, and sparks. Avoid skin and eye contact, and prevent inhalation of vapors. Use proper grounding and bonding procedures when transferring the material. Emergency shower and eyewash stations should be readily accessible in work areas.
How to store prop-2-enyl 2-methylprop-2-enoate correctly?
Prop-2-enyl 2-methylprop-2-enoate should be stored in a cool, dry, well-ventilated area away from heat sources, sparks, and direct sunlight. Keep containers tightly closed and use appropriate secondary containment. Store separately from oxidizing agents, strong acids, and bases to prevent dangerous reactions. The storage area should be equipped with appropriate fire suppression systems and spill containment measures. Maintain storage temperatures as recommended to prevent polymerization and ensure product stability.
What to do in case of contact with prop-2-enyl 2-methylprop-2-enoate?
Immediate action is required due to the acute toxicity of prop-2-enyl 2-methylprop-2-enoate. For skin contact, remove contaminated clothing and wash affected area thoroughly with soap and water for at least 15 minutes. In case of eye contact, flush immediately with clean water for 15-20 minutes while holding eyelids open. If inhaled, move person to fresh air immediately. For ingestion, do not induce vomiting and seek immediate medical attention. Always consult a physician after any significant exposure.
